Transaction 9106aa349bc2840e2ff6136e93d790dabc827ca82bbf6e774cd5c1da2b1c8dc3

1 Input
2 Outputs
  • 9106aa349bc2840e2ff6136e93d790dabc827ca82bbf6e774cd5c1da2b1c8dc3:0
  • value  50158656
    address  1P4j7NyDuuCeJJsCjepyqxfbsqNxtCHPcK
  • 9106aa349bc2840e2ff6136e93d790dabc827ca82bbf6e774cd5c1da2b1c8dc3:1
  • value  1000000
    address  3DDBCACtfRLwjxyqbQS9F1JYPSokyLjVN8